A 18-year-old female asked:

Pain in armpit and under boob, could this be breast cancer? i'm only 18 but have a size d chest that grew really fast- which increases my risk. should i be worried? its consistent. i also felt lump under boob which is not size, not sure if it was tho?

2 doctor answers3 doctors weighed in
Dr. Gurmukh Singh
Pathology 51 years experience
Breast cancer is highly unlikely. Your symptoms are likely due to rapid growth of breasts. You may watch and wait. If the symptoms do not get better or get worse, it would be prudent to see your doctor. Get HPV vaccine. Wish you good health!
